Duluth Seeks Public Input on Design Ideas for New WWI Memorial

 

[Duluth, MN] - The City of Duluth Parks and Recreation division has been working with community members to gather ideas for a new World War I memorial to be built in Memorial Park in West Duluth. After surveying the public and hosting public discussions, the City's consultant has drafted three conceptual designs based on submitted feedback and is once again seeking public input on three concepts.

 

The three designs can be viewed online at  https://www.surveymonkey.com/r/ZJMDPLD  Paper copies of the concepts and survey questions are available at the downtown and West Duluth libraries, Morgan Park Community Center, Evergreen Center, and Portman Community Center in addition to several veterans organizations. The survey will close on June 4, 2018 at 11:59 pm.

The City anticipates the memorial to be completed before Veterans Day this year.
